"Our program offers the necessary knowledge and skills that a family physician needs to succeed. Our training consists of a friendly learning environment which stresses a strong academic foundation and the practice of evidence-based medicine."
Dr. Jose M. Villalon-Gomez joined our program as a faculty member in 2011.
Education
- Bachelor of Arts degree in biology with honors from Case Western Reserve University, Cleveland, Ohio.
- Doctor of Medicine and Master of Public Health degrees from Ponce School of Medicine, Puerto Rico.
- Residency at Jamaica Hospital Medical Center and Mount Sinai School of Medicine in Jamaica, N.Y. where he also served as chief resident.
Professional Interest
- Preventive Medicine and Public Health
- Epidemiology
- Infectious Disease
- Pediatrics
- Hospital Medicine
